Mayan Ruins Exploration

Cozumel Jeep and Snorkel Adventure With Lunch at Punta Sur Park - Mayan Ruins Exploration

Venturing into the dense jungle, guests explore the ancient Mayan ruins of El Caracol, located within the Punta Sur State Refuge.

An informative guide provides insights into the historical significance of this archaeological site, which dates back to the Late Classic period.

Visitors wander through the impressive stone structures, imagining the daily lives of the Mayan people who once inhabited this area.

The ruins offer a glimpse into the rich cultural heritage of Cozumel, allowing guests to connect with the island’s past as they venture off the beaten path.

Navigation Museum Visit

Cozumel Jeep and Snorkel Adventure With Lunch at Punta Sur Park - Navigation Museum Visit

The tour then moves on to the Navigation Museum at Punta Celarain Lighthouse, where guests can explore the history and technology of maritime navigation.

Visitors can learn about the development of lighthouses, navigational instruments, and the vital role they played in guiding ships safely through the waters.

The museum offers panoramic views of the Caribbean Sea, allowing guests to appreciate the stunning coastal scenery.

Exhibits showcase the evolution of navigation, from ancient celestial navigation to modern GPS technology.

How Much Time Is Allocated for Each Activity?

The tour allocates approximately 2 hours for the Jeep exploration, 1 hour for snorkeling, and 1 hour for the Mexican lunch at the beach resort. The exact timings may vary depending on the group’s pace.

Are There Any Age or Health Restrictions for the Tour?

There are age restrictions for the tour – the minimum age for the Jeep tour is 4 years, and the minimum age for snorkeling is 8 years. Plus, the Jeep tour requires drivers to be at least 21 with a valid license.
